Bigger Isn’t Always Better

It is easy to forget the mindset of the early 2010s. Back then, hosting the World Cup or the Olympics often felt like winning the lottery. Cities competed aggressively because the prevailing belief was that these events would put them on the global map, attract investment, and accelerate long-awaited infrastructure projects.


The formula seemed straightforward. Build the stadiums. Expand the airport. Extend the transit system. Construct athlete villages. Beautify the city. The economic benefits would follow.


Of course, reality proved far more complicated. Some investments transformed cities for the better. Others became cautionary tales. Many sparked debates that continue today about public spending, housing displacement, and whether the promised economic benefits ever fully materialized.


Our studio wasn't trying to determine whether Brazil should host the World Cup. We were asking something much more practical. If billions of dollars are about to be invested in a city anyway, how can those investments leave residents better off long after the final match is played? 


Looking back, I realize we were really asking a broader question that applies to almost every major public investment: who is all of this ultimately for?


A Different Kind of World Cup

The more I paid attention to how the United States, Mexico, and Canada were preparing for the 2026 World Cup, the more I realized this tournament is not defined by what was built. It is defined by what already existed.


That may sound obvious, but it is actually a remarkable shift.


Think about the iconic images from previous World Cups and Olympic Games. Brand new stadiums. Massive athlete villages. Entire districts transformed seemingly overnight. Whether those investments proved worthwhile is another conversation, but they were impossible to miss.


This time, many of the biggest investments are almost invisible. They are happening in airports, transit systems, emergency operations centers, digital wayfinding, security coordination, hotels, and fan festivals.

Perhaps the biggest difference between Rio and 2026 is not infrastructure at all. It is complexity.


In Rio, much of the complexity centered on physical transformation. How do you finance, design, approve, and build massive infrastructure projects in time for the world to arrive?


In 2026, the infrastructure largely already exists. Now the challenge is operational. Can airports, transit agencies, police departments, emergency responders, volunteers, hotels, technology systems, and local businesses all operate as one coordinated network across three countries?

Three Countries. Three Different Lessons.

One of the things I did not appreciate at first is that this is not one host country. It is three. Each one seems to be teaching us something different about what it means to host a mega-event in 2026.


The United States is perhaps the easiest place to see this evolution. It is not really hosting one World Cup. It is hosting eleven different versions of it: Atlanta, Boston, Dallas, Houston, Kansas City, Los Angeles, Miami, New York/New Jersey, Philadelphia, San Francisco Bay Area, and Seattle.


Each host city has its own personality, transportation network, climate, governance structure, tourism economy, and fan culture. Yet somehow they all have to feel like they are part of the same tournament. That is an extraordinary coordination challenge.


It is also a reminder that a country’s greatest infrastructure asset is not always a stadium or a highway. Sometimes it is the ability to get hundreds of organizations moving in the same direction.


As anyone who has worked across multiple organizations knows, that is easier said than done. Everyone loves collaboration until someone sends the calendar invite.


Mexico tells a different story. Rather than asking, What should we build? The question seems to be, How do we honor what we already have while preparing for what comes next? There is something refreshing about that. Cities do not always have to reinvent themselves. Sometimes they simply need to evolve.


Canada offers yet another lesson. Hosting a World Cup has become as much about demonstrating fiscal discipline and long-term thinking as it is about putting on a spectacular event.


That shift feels significant. Not long ago, cities competed by announcing the biggest projects. Today, they are increasingly expected to explain something much less glamorous: how will this investment improve life after the tournament?

For years, we've measured the digital divide by asking the wrong question. Can people get online? It's an easy question to answer. Broadband coverage can be mapped. Subscription rates can be counted. Internet speeds can be measured. And for more than a decade, those measurements have driven billions of dollars in investment, federal policy, and public debate. We made the case for connectivity, and in many ways, we won it.


But winning on access didn't close the divide. It just showed us a deeper one.


The next digital divide isn't about who can get online. It's about who has what they need to turn connectivity into opportunity. And that gap, between being connected and being able to do something with it, is one that leaders across government, industry, nonprofits, and education have been slow to face.

Think about what it actually takes to apply for a job today. Most people assume the hard part is finding the right opening. It isn't. Before a real person ever reads a single word of your resume, an algorithm has already decided whether you're worth their time. Nearly every major employer now uses applicant tracking systems, software that scans, ranks, and filters candidates before they ever reach a hiring manager. According to a 2025 Jobscan analysis of Fortune 500 career pages, 97.8% of those companies use an applicant tracking system. That means the first gatekeeper in the hiring process isn't a person. It's a system. And getting through that system takes a specific kind of know-how: formatting your document the right way, matching the language in the job posting, uploading files correctly, creating yet another account on yet another platform, and following up without getting marked as spam. Nobody teaches this. None of it is obvious. And none of it has anything to do with whether someone can actually do the job.


That's what participation looks like today. Not browsing the internet. Not sending an email. Participation means being able to navigate digital systems well enough to compete in hiring, in school, in daily life, and in the economy. And by that measure, tens of millions of Americans are being left behind. Not because they aren't smart or motivated, but because the systems they're trying to use were built by and for people who already knew how to use them.


The numbers tell the story. In 2024, Pew Research found that only 57% of adults in households earning under $30,000 a year had broadband at home, compared to 95% of those earning over $100,000. That gap is about money, yes, but it's also about everything that follows from not having reliable access: the skills you never build, the systems you never learn, and the confidence you never develop. A 2023 report from the National Skills Coalition in partnership with the Federal Reserve Bank of Atlanta found that 92% of jobs analyzed require digital skills. The economy runs on digital. The barriers to getting in are not shared equally.

Universities hand out credentials. Cities host campuses. Employers post listings. And somewhere in the gap between all three, nearly half of college graduates end up working jobs that never required a degree in the first place.

I've spent years studying how cities work, specifically the systems underneath them: the infrastructure, the policy, the digital plumbing that determines whether a place grows or slowly hollows out. What keeps pulling me back, in city after city, is a problem that doesn't show up on any municipal budget line but shapes local economies more than most things that do. It's the gap between graduation day and a first real job. And nobody, not universities, not employers, not cities, is fully owning it.


Here is the part that should stop you: according to labor market tracking by the Federal Reserve Bank of New York, roughly 42 percent of recent college graduates are working in jobs that do not require a bachelor's degree. The unemployment rate for recent graduates sits around 5.6 percent, remaining elevated and near the highest levels seen since the pandemic recovery period. These are not numbers about struggling students who couldn't hack it. These are numbers about a system that hands people a credential and then largely wishes them luck.


The diploma, it turns out, is not the job. It never was. You still have to go get the job. But an entire generation of students was sold something closer to the former, and an entire ecosystem of institutions is still behaving as though the transaction ends at commencement.


Universities will point to career services offices. Employers will say they can't find qualified candidates. Cities will note that they've invested in downtown revitalization or a new coworking space. Everyone has a talking point. Nobody has a solution. And in the meantime, graduates are making geographic and professional decisions in the first six to twelve months after school that will shape where they live, what they build, and whose local economy they contribute to for the next decade.


The first job is not just a first job. It is a gravitational event. People build networks around it, friendships around it, sometimes relationships and neighborhoods around it. The hardest job to get is almost always the first one, because the first one requires convincing someone to take a chance on potential rather than experience. Once that gap is crossed, momentum builds. Before it is crossed, everything is uncertain. And the institutions best positioned to help graduates cross it, universities with employer relationships, cities with economic development capacity, local businesses with entry-level hiring needs, are largely operating in parallel rather than in concert.

Tempe, Arizona offers one of the most recent deliberate examples. The partnership between Arizona State University and the city produced the Novus Innovation Corridor, a 355-acre mixed-use district designed to integrate employers, researchers, students, and residents into a single environment. The vision is genuinely ambitious: not a campus that exports talent elsewhere, but a place where talent wants to stay because opportunity is already there.


It is worth taking seriously. It is also worth being honest about its limits.


What Tempe had that most university cities don't is an anchor institution with significant political capital, a growth-oriented city government, and a real estate market that could support large-scale mixed-use development. Strip any one of those away and the model doesn't easily replicate. More importantly, physical infrastructure is not the same as an employer ecosystem. You can build the corridors. You can build the coworking spaces and the innovation districts and the pedestrian-friendly streetscapes. But if the employers aren't there, if the local economy doesn't actually produce jobs in the fields students are trained for, graduates will still leave. The buildings won't stop them.


Consider a place like Ithaca, New York. Cornell University anchors one of the most credentialed ZIP codes in the country. The campus is world-class. The city has invested in its walkable downtown, its arts infrastructure, its quality of life. And yet Ithaca consistently loses the majority of its graduates to New York City, Boston, and San Francisco. Not because students don't like Ithaca. Many of them love it. They leave because the employer ecosystem is too thin. There are not enough companies hiring at scale in the fields Cornell produces talent in. The infrastructure of place exists. The infrastructure of opportunity does not. And that gap may have less to do with policy choices than with geography itself. Ithaca is a small city, a long way from a major metropolitan labor market, and no amount of downtown investment changes the structural reality that some universities will always produce more talent than their surrounding region can absorb. The honest question for those places isn't how to retain every graduate. It's whether anyone is being deliberate about retaining any of them.


Then there is Pittsburgh, a case that is harder to read precisely because it looks like a success story from the outside. Pittsburgh has spent the better part of two decades repositioning itself as a tech and innovation hub, and Carnegie Mellon University is central to that story. The university produces genuinely elite engineering and computer science graduates. The city has invested heavily in the narrative: innovation districts, startup incubators, a real commitment to shedding its industrial past. And CMU graduates do stay at higher rates than most, drawn by a local tech scene with real anchors. But a question worth asking is how many of them found their first job through a local employer relationship the university had cultivated, versus how many applied cold to a national job board and happened to land somewhere in Pittsburgh. If the answer is mostly the latter, then the pipeline exists in theory while the connective tissue between university and local employer remains underdeveloped. Graduates may be staying despite the gap rather than because it has been closed. Whether Pittsburgh has fully solved that coordination problem, or simply papered over it with a compelling civic narrative, is a question its economic development community should be asking openly.


A third example cuts differently. Ann Arbor, Michigan has the University of Michigan, a globally recognized research institution, a thriving downtown, and a local economy that has genuinely diversified beyond its automotive roots. It also has a persistent, well-documented problem: the majority of its most ambitious graduates leave for coastal markets within two years of graduation, even when comparable opportunities exist locally. Ann Arbor presents a different challenge. The city has a globally recognized university, a thriving downtown, and a regional economy with significant research and technology activity. Yet like many university communities, it still competes against the gravitational pull of larger coastal labor markets. The question may be less whether opportunities exist and more whether local pathways between graduates and employers are visible enough early in the process. Strong regional economies do not automatically create strong handoffs. The jobs exist. The graduates exist. They simply never find each other in time. That is not a resource problem. It is a communications problem, and it may be the most fixable failure in this entire taxonomy.


Three cities. Three universities. Three different reasons the Tempe model doesn't automatically travel. Ithaca built the quality of place and assumed talent would find a reason to stay. Pittsburgh built the narrative but has not yet answered whether it built the handoff. Ann Arbor built real opportunity but never made it legible to the people it was meant to attract. Tempe, to its credit, understood something the others didn't: that place, employers, and university had to be designed as a single system rather than left to find each other. That is exactly what makes it rare. The through line across the cities that are still struggling is the same: physical investment, institutional reputation, and civic ambition are necessary. They are not sufficient. Graduates don't stay for buildings, narratives, or potential. They stay for jobs. And jobs, to state what should be obvious but apparently isn't, do not grow on trees. They require deliberate cultivation: employer recruitment strategies aligned with graduation pipelines, municipal incentives tied to local hiring rather than just job creation, and university career infrastructure wired directly into local industry rather than pointing students toward wherever the listings happen to be.

The shared responsibility argument has a specific shape. Universities need to stop measuring success at the diploma and start tracking what happens in the two years after it. Not just whether graduates are employed, but whether they are employed locally, in roles that use what they studied, with employers who can grow. That data exists in piecemeal form. Institutions that aggregate it honestly and use it to drive curriculum and employer relationships will have a structural advantage. Institutions that don't will keep producing commencement speeches about open doors while their graduates quietly move somewhere else to find them.


Cities need to stop treating universities as amenities and start treating them as workforce infrastructure that requires a matched investment on the demand side. Attracting a university or celebrating one you have is not enough. The question is what your city is doing to ensure that the employers who want to hire those graduates are operating locally. That means being honest about what industries your city can actually support at scale, and building economic development strategy around the talent pipeline you have, rather than recruiting companies that have nothing to do with it.


Employers, particularly mid-size regional companies that struggle to compete with the brand recognition of large firms, need to show up earlier and more visibly on campuses. The graduates who end up in the wrong jobs or the wrong cities often don't lack ambition. They lack information. Those graduates often don't know these companies exist. And if the first time they encounter a regional employer is on a job board six months after graduation, that employer has already lost most of them to whoever showed up on campus first.
